Its a bit weird when you say Sirene Cheese as you are basically saying Cheese Cheese. Sirene is one of the two words we use that mean cheese in english, sirene is basically "White cheese". People do indeed want to make foreigners try boza as not many like it. We do drink it but we also grew up getting used to the taste as well, a lot more common is eating banitsa with airyan (its a drink consisting of yogurt a bit of water and salt to taste). Those mekitsi looked strange to me with those toppings as traditionally they are only topped with powdered sugar and nothing else, the dough itself is sweet enough. As for the pottery used for the baked dishes it makes them cook more evenly by trapping the heat inside the pot and the meats/beans taste richer more tender etc.

Most bulgarians have gardens even if they live in the city they have one in the vilage and they grow mostly cucumbers and tomatos onions and garlic and pepers those are the must along with some spices and herbs that's why shopska salad is so popular. Everybody have it in their backyardn at least in the summer
